As Abu Dhabi prepares to host its inaugural Grand Prix next month, race organisers have unveiled an unrivalled programme of events to whet the appetite of fans ahead of the race. Commencing over two weeks before November's Abu Dhabi Grand Prix, the celebrations will be held under the banner of 'Yasalam', Arabic for 'fantastic, amazing and astonishing'.?We are incredibly excited to be launching this groundbreaking programme of events and entertainment,? explained John Lickrish, managing director of organisers Flash Entertainment. ?Yasalam has been designed to appeal to all ages, backgrounds and nationalities, so whether you're a motorsport fan or not, from the UAE or overseas, there will be lots of exciting things for you to do in Abu Dhabi this October.
